A Deep Dive Into “affectioned

Meaning

  • [Adjective]
  • (archaic) Feeling a certain affection (for); disposed.
  • (archaic) Affected, pompous.
  • (archaic) Obstinate, willful.
  • (archaic) Zealous, earnest.
  • [Verb]
  • simple past and past participle of affection
